My Favorite Bunco Book to Date
Of all the bunco books I've read to date (and I may have exhausted the market), this is my favorite. Why? It's because I feel it's the best representation of what a bunco night and the game of bunco is all about. Author, Leslie Crouch, indicates the spirit of the phenomenon that is bunco in her introduction, when she suggests using this cookbook as an "integral part of every bunco group, passing it from hostess to hostess each month."

In addition to the collection of recipes covering every aspect of planning a bunco evening (Beverages, dips and spreads, appetizers and snacks, into soups, salads and side dishes, and finally, entrees and desserts) she offers bunco party themes and a brief history of this popular game, Official Bunco rules, and journal entry pages, which will make this a valuable addition to any group's "bunco box." You ladies who play KNOW what I mean when I talk about the box. I also enjoyed the hints and tips (questions we all ask ourselves about baking subsitutions and equivalents) and miscellaneous household tips that are helpful to all: Did you KNOW you could clean your toilet with Alka-Seltzer???

I intend to donate a copy to my bunco group, keep one on my kitchen cookbook shelf for party planning, and make it a party favor for the next time I host. Well done!

I forgot I owned this book until a friend of mine called looking for a recipe from it. We had a Bunco group going here at work for a while and my friend bought this for me during that time. It's got recipes for Bunco parties but also suggestions for quick dinners to make before you leave to go play. There is also a section that explains the game and gives ideas for theme nights etc.
